Ingredients for Pumpkin Cheese Ball

Gathering the right ingredients is the first step to creating your Pumpkin Cheese Ball masterpiece. Here’s what you’ll need:

  • Cream cheese: The base of our cheese ball, it adds a rich, creamy texture.
  • Shredded cheddar cheese: This brings a sharp, tangy flavor that pairs beautifully with the creaminess.
  • Grated Parmesan cheese: A sprinkle of this adds a nutty depth to the mix.
  • Chopped green onions: These provide a fresh, mild onion flavor that brightens the dish.
  • Garlic powder: A dash of this gives a warm, savory kick.
  • Onion powder: It enhances the overall flavor profile without overpowering the cheese.
  • Paprika: This adds a hint of smokiness and a lovely color to your cheese ball.
  • Black pepper: A pinch of this adds just the right amount of heat.
  • Chopped pecans: These are for coating the cheese ball, adding a delightful crunch and festive look.
  • Celery: A small piece serves as the perfect pumpkin stem, completing the visual appeal.

For those who like a little heat, consider adding diced jalapeños to the cheese mixture. You can also experiment with different types of cheese for varied flavors. Remember, the exact quantities are listed at the bottom of the article for your convenience!

How to Make Pumpkin Cheese Ball

Step 1: Combine the Cheeses and Seasonings

Start by grabbing a mixing bowl. In it, combine the softened cream cheese, shredded cheddar, and grated Parmesan. Add the chopped green onions, garlic powder, onion powder, paprika, and black pepper. Using a spatula or a hand mixer, blend everything together until it’s smooth and creamy. This is where the magic begins! The flavors meld beautifully, creating a rich base for your Pumpkin Cheese Ball. Don’t rush this step; the better you mix, the tastier your cheese ball will be!

Step 2: Shape the Cheese Mixture

Once your cheese mixture is smooth, it’s time to shape it. With clean hands, scoop out the mixture and form it into a ball. Then, gently press and mold it to create a pumpkin shape. Think of it like sculpting a little cheese masterpiece! Make sure it’s not too flat; you want that round, plump pumpkin look. This step is where your creativity shines. Don’t worry if it’s not perfect; it’ll still taste amazing!

Step 3: Coat with Pecans

Now comes the fun part—coating your cheese ball! Take the chopped pecans and spread them out on a plate. Carefully roll your pumpkin-shaped cheese ball in the pecans, ensuring it’s evenly coated. This adds a delightful crunch and a festive touch. The pecans not only enhance the flavor but also give your cheese ball that beautiful, rustic look. It’s like dressing your pumpkin for a party!

Step 4: Add the Stem

To complete your Pumpkin Cheese Ball, grab a small piece of celery. Insert it gently into the top of your cheese ball to create the pumpkin stem. This little detail makes all the difference! It’s the finishing touch that transforms your cheese ball into a charming centerpiece. Plus, it adds a bit of crunch when you serve it. Your guests will love this cute and clever presentation!

Step 5: Chill and Serve

Chilling is crucial for the best flavor and texture. Place your Pumpkin Cheese Ball in the refrigerator for at least one hour. This allows the flavors to meld and the cheese to firm up. When you’re ready to serve, pair it with an assortment of crackers or fresh vegetable sticks. The contrast of creamy cheese and crunchy dippers is simply irresistible. Tips for Success

  • Make sure your cream cheese is softened for easy mixing.
  • Chill the cheese ball for at least an hour to enhance flavors.
  • Use fresh ingredients for the best taste and texture.
  • Feel free to customize with your favorite herbs or spices.
  • For a festive touch, serve with seasonal veggies like bell peppers and carrots.

Equipment Needed

  • Mixing bowl: A medium-sized bowl works best; a large one can be used if you prefer.
  • Spatula or hand mixer: Use a spatula for a more hands-on approach, or a hand mixer for quick blending.
  • Plate: A flat plate is perfect for rolling the cheese ball in pecans.
  • Refrigerator: Essential for chilling your cheese ball before serving.

Variations

  • Spicy Pumpkin Cheese Ball: Add diced jalapeños or a splash of hot sauce for a kick.
  • Herbed Cheese Ball: Mix in fresh herbs like dill, chives, or parsley for a burst of flavor.
  • Sweet and Savory: Incorporate dried cranberries or chopped apples for a sweet twist.
  • Nut-Free Option: Omit the pecans and roll the cheese ball in crushed crackers or seeds instead.
  • Vegan Version: Substitute cream cheese with a plant-based alternative and use nutritional yeast for a cheesy flavor.

Can I make the Pumpkin Cheese Ball in advance?

Absolutely! This Pumpkin Cheese Ball can be made a day ahead. Just shape it, coat it with pecans, and chill it in the fridge. It’ll be ready to impress your guests when you are!

What can I serve with the Pumpkin Cheese Ball?

Pair it with an array of crunchy crackers, fresh vegetable sticks, or even apple slices. The creamy cheese and crunchy dippers create a delightful contrast that everyone will enjoy!

How long can I store leftovers?

If you have any leftovers, store them in an airtight container in the fridge. It should stay fresh for about 3 to 5 days. Just remember to enjoy it before it disappears!

Can I customize the flavors of the cheese ball?

Definitely! Feel free to experiment with different cheeses or add herbs and spices to suit your taste. A little creativity can lead to a unique twist on this classic fall appetizer!

Is this Pumpkin Cheese Ball suitable for vegetarians?

Yes, this recipe is vegetarian-friendly! It’s a great option for gatherings, ensuring everyone can enjoy this festive treat without worry.

Description

A delightful and festive cheese ball shaped like a pumpkin, perfect for fall gatherings and parties.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 8 oz cream cheese, softened
  • 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
  • 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 1/4 cup chopped green onions
  • 1 tsp garlic powder
  • 1 tsp onion powder
  • 1/2 tsp paprika
  • 1/4 tsp black pepper
  • 1/4 cup chopped pecans (for coating)
  • 1 small piece of celery (for stem)

Instructions

  1. In a mixing bowl, combine the cream cheese, cheddar cheese, Parmesan cheese, green onions, garlic powder, onion powder, paprika, and black pepper.
  2. Mix until well combined and smooth.
  3. Shape the mixture into a ball and then gently press to form a pumpkin shape.
  4. Roll the cheese ball in chopped pecans to coat the outside.
  5. Insert a piece of celery into the top for the pumpkin stem.
  6. Chill in the refrigerator for at least 1 hour before serving.
  7. Serve with crackers or vegetable sticks.

Notes

  • For a spicier version, add some diced jalapeños to the cheese mixture.
  • This cheese ball can be made a day in advance for convenience.
  • Feel free to experiment with different types of cheese for varied flavors.
